Depth, Precision, and Results
Fractional CO2 lasers are renowned for their ability to deliver deep, effective skin resurfacing. By creating controlled micro‑injuries in the skin, they trigger powerful collagen stimulation, leading to improvements in wrinkles, texture, pigmentation, scars, and overall skin vitality. The depth and precision they offer can produce results that many newer, non‑ablative devices simply can’t match—especially for more advanced or stubborn skin concerns.
A Comparison with Newer Technologies
Although fractional CO2 typically involves more downtime than the latest “lunchtime lasers,” the trade‑off is often dramatic, long‑lasting results. Non‑ablative lasers may offer comfort and convenience, but CO2 resurfacing remains the gold standard for intensive rejuvenation. Its unique ability to ablate and coagulate tissue simultaneously gives it a transformative edge.
